Kid-safe Text-Mood Detector

A simple Streamlit + TextBlob app for kids

What this project does

This web app takes a text and predicts the mood behind it using TextBlob sentiment analysis.

| Mood | Emoji | Example Output |

| Happy | πŸ˜€ | "Happy" | | Neutral | 😐 | "Neutral" | | Sad | 😞 | "Sad" | | Inappropriate | ⚠️ | "Inappropriate words" | | Empty Input | πŸ₯± | "Empty text β€” Please write something to analyze" |

This app helps kids safely understand and have fun with Natural Language Processing (NLP).

How kids learn from it

  1. Experiment with how computers β€œread” emotions from text.
  2. See how simple thresholds (+0.3 / -0.3) decide between happy, sad, or neutral.
  3. Learn about safe and responsible AI β€” understanding how a program can detect inappropriate words.
  4. Try changing the sensitivity (Strict / Balanced / Sensitive) to see how it affects the results.

This hands-on activity helps them connect basic coding logic (if, elif, else) with real-world AI behavior.
